    Understanding the Controller General of Immigration

    So, what exactly is the Controller General of Immigration? In many countries, this person is the big cheese, the top dog, the ultimate decision-maker when it comes to immigration policies and enforcement. They're usually the head of the immigration department or agency, responsible for overseeing all aspects of immigration management within a country. Think of them as the captain of the ship, steering the course when it comes to who comes in and who stays out. Their main gig is to make sure immigration laws are followed and that the country's borders are secure. This includes everything from issuing visas and permits to managing border control operations and dealing with deportation cases. It's a huge job with a massive impact on the country's economy, society, and security. They are the person who sets the tone and direction for how a country handles immigration, which affects everything from tourism to international relations.

    This role isn't just about keeping people out; it's also about managing who comes in legally, ensuring that those individuals follow the rules and contribute to society. The Controller General often works closely with other government agencies, such as the police, customs, and intelligence services, to maintain border security and combat illegal immigration. They also play a critical role in international cooperation, working with other countries to share information and coordinate immigration policies. This cooperation is vital in addressing issues like human trafficking, smuggling, and terrorism. They also have a lot of power when it comes to making decisions, issuing guidelines, and implementing policies related to immigration. These decisions can have far-reaching consequences, affecting the lives of millions of people. It's a complex and high-stakes job, requiring strong leadership, a deep understanding of the law, and excellent communication skills. They have a duty to balance national security with humanitarian concerns, economic needs, and international obligations. Pretty intense, right?

    Key Powers and Responsibilities

    Alright, let's break down the key powers and responsibilities of the Controller General of Immigration. This is where things get really interesting! They have a wide range of authority, making them a super important person in the immigration process.

    First off, they are responsible for creating and implementing immigration policies. They shape the rules and regulations that govern who can enter the country, how long they can stay, and what they can do while they're there. They have a ton of influence in shaping immigration laws, which can involve everything from visa requirements to deportation procedures. This directly impacts the number of people who can come into the country, the types of skills that are sought after, and the overall demographics. This also involves managing and overseeing the issuance of visas, permits, and other immigration documents. They set the criteria and make decisions on whether individuals meet the requirements to enter and stay in the country. This can be a tricky balancing act, as they need to manage the influx of people while also considering the country's capacity to accommodate them and ensuring national security.

    Next, the Controller General oversees border control and enforcement operations. This involves coordinating efforts to prevent illegal entry, detect fraud, and apprehend those who violate immigration laws. Border security is a massive concern for the Controller General, and they often work closely with law enforcement and intelligence agencies to monitor and secure the country's borders. They have the power to direct investigations, make arrests, and initiate deportation proceedings. This enforcement role can also include managing detention centers and coordinating the removal of individuals who are not authorized to be in the country. Their ability to do this depends on their legal framework, but it's an important function. They are also responsible for the management and operation of immigration detention facilities. This includes ensuring that detention centers are safe, humane, and compliant with human rights standards. This can be a complex and often controversial issue, requiring them to balance security concerns with the rights of detainees.

    Beyond just border control, they also play a key role in making decisions related to asylum and refugee claims. They assess these claims, determine eligibility, and grant refugee status to those who meet the criteria. This can be a complex and sensitive process, requiring them to consider humanitarian principles and international obligations. They must make decisions that often affect some of the most vulnerable people in the world. They also have an oversight role in the naturalization process, which is how people become citizens. They make sure the rules are followed and can often be involved in reviewing applications and conducting interviews. This involves the application of a variety of laws and policies. The Controller General's role is not just about keeping people out. It's also about welcoming new citizens and ensuring they integrate into society.

    Challenges and Controversies

    Now, let's get real and discuss some of the challenges and controversies that the Controller General of Immigration faces. It's not always sunshine and rainbows, folks.

    One of the biggest challenges is balancing national security and humanitarian concerns. The Controller General needs to protect the country's borders from illegal activity while also upholding human rights and offering protection to those fleeing persecution. They are always between a rock and a hard place, trying to satisfy everyone. This involves balancing border security measures with the needs of refugees and asylum seekers. This can lead to debates about the right of immigrants and the responsibilities of the state. Another big challenge is dealing with the ever-changing global landscape. Immigration patterns are constantly evolving, and the Controller General must stay on top of the latest trends, such as migration flows, the rise of human trafficking, and global crises. These shifts require the ability to adapt to new situations and make quick decisions, which can be hard when things are happening fast.

    Political pressure is another major factor. Immigration is often a hot-button political issue, and the Controller General may face pressure from various political parties, interest groups, and the public. These pressures can sometimes lead to policy changes or decisions that are based on political considerations, not necessarily on the best interests of the country. This can be challenging. They have to deal with public opinion. Immigration can be a source of controversy, and the Controller General's decisions are often scrutinized by the media, advocacy groups, and the public. They have to navigate public perceptions and communicate effectively, even when faced with criticism. This is a crucial skill.

    There's a constant need for the effective and ethical use of resources. Immigration management requires significant resources, including funding, personnel, and infrastructure. The Controller General needs to make sure these resources are used efficiently and that corruption is prevented. These resources must be allocated effectively. The Controller General also has to ensure that immigration policies are fair and equitable. Immigration laws can sometimes lead to discrimination or unequal treatment. They need to work on avoiding such practices, and make sure that all individuals are treated fairly, regardless of their background or origin.
